Abstract

The invention discloses a micro-channel reactor which comprises a shell body, wherein a plurality of micro-channel reaction modules which are sequentially in serial connection are arranged in the shell body, a discharging pipe is arranged at the tail end of the micro-channel reaction module at the most downstream, mixers are arranged between every two adjacent micro-channel reaction modules, a first feeding plunger pump and a second feeding plunger pump which are communicated with the micro-channel reaction module at the most upstream are arranged on the shell body, a sampling pipe communicated with a reaction cavity of the micro-channel reaction module is arranged each micro-channel reaction module, the sampling pipes are connected with sampling valves, and the sampling valves are arranged on the shell body. By means of a unique structural design, the micro-channel reactor has many excellent technological effects, can be applied to processes of high-efficiency heat exchange, high-efficiency mixing and strong exothermic reaction and production processes of high-added-value fine chemicals, extremely toxic substances, superfine/nano particles and high-energy explosives and has good application potential and industrial production value.

Description

technical field [0001] The invention relates to a reactor, more particularly to a microchannel reaction zone, and belongs to the technical field of chemical equipment and equipment. Background technique [0002] In the field of chemical equipment and equipment technology, microreactors are also commonly referred to as microstructure reactors, microchannel reactors, microline reactors or microfluidic devices, which are a type of microreactor that can confine samples (or reactants) in A device in which the process is carried out. [0003] In some cases, the process includes various states such as chemical reaction and reaction process analysis. Through the microchannel reactor, various reactants or samples can perform various specific operations such as chemical reaction or heat exchange.
